How much do full time surf shop j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 9, 2026, the average hourly pay for full time surf shop in the United States is $16.63,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$13.46 and $18.99 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a Full Time Surf Shop employee?

A Full Time Surf Shop employee is someone who works regularly scheduled hours, typically around 35-40 hours per week, at a retail store specializing in surfing equipment and apparel. Their responsibilities often include assisting customers, managing inventory, maintaining the cleanliness of the shop, and providing information about surfboards, wetsuits, and other gear. They may also handle cash register operations, organize promotional displays, and share local surf knowledge with customers. Full-time employees usually receive benefits such as health insurance, paid time off, and employee discounts. A passion for surfing and strong customer service skills are often important for this role.
